Global Enriched Flour Market (USD Million), 2021 - 2031
In the year 2024, the Global Enriched Flour Market was valued at USD 82,894.75 million. The size of this market is expected to increase to USD 109,598.83 million by the year 2031, while growing at a Compounded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 4.1%.
The global enriched flour market has seen significant growth over recent years, driven by increasing consumer awareness of nutritional benefits and the rising demand for fortified food products. Enriched flour, which is refined flour with added nutrients such as vitamins and minerals, has become a staple ingredient in many households and food industries. The market's expansion is largely fueled by the growing prevalence of health-conscious eating habits and the need to combat nutritional deficiencies through fortified food options.
Enriched flour is commonly used in a variety of food products including bread, pastries, cereals, and pasta. This type of flour is manufactured by adding essential nutrients like folic acid, iron, and B-vitamins to processed wheat flour. The fortification process helps to restore nutrients lost during the milling process and addresses dietary deficiencies prevalent in many regions. As the global population continues to grow and the demand for processed food increases, the enriched flour market is positioned for steady growth.

Segment Analysis
The global enriched flour market is primarily segmented by product type into all-purpose flour, bread flour, cake flour, and self-rising flour. All-purpose flour dominates the market due to its versatility and widespread use in baking, cooking, and food preparation. Bread flour is popular for its high protein content, which is essential for baking various types of bread and bakery products. Cake flour is preferred for its low protein content and fine texture, making it ideal for producing soft and tender cakes. Self-rising flour is gaining traction due to its convenience for baking, as it already contains leavening agents. Each product type caters to different consumer needs and preferences, influencing market growth in distinct ways.

Global Enriched Flour Market, Segmentation by Source
The Global Enriched Flour Market has been segmented by Source into Cereals, Legumes and Others.
Cereals are the most common source for enriched flour, contributing significantly to the market. This category includes grains such as wheat, rice, corn, and barley. Wheat-based flours, in particular, dominate the market due to their widespread use in various baked goods, pasta, and other food products. Enriched wheat flour is fortified with vitamins and minerals like iron, folic acid, and B vitamins to enhance its nutritional value. The growing demand for baked products and the increasing health awareness among consumers are key drivers of the high demand for cereal-based enriched flour.
Legumes are another important source for enriched flour, though they represent a smaller segment compared to cereals. This category includes crops such as lentils, chickpeas, and peas. Legume-based flours are valued for their high protein content, fiber, and micronutrients. The use of legume-based enriched flours is expanding due to the increasing popularity of gluten-free and plant-based diets. These flours are often used in specialty products like gluten-free bread, pancakes, and pasta, catering to the needs of health-conscious consumers and those with dietary restrictions.
The Others segment encompasses a diverse range of sources for enriched flour beyond cereals and legumes. This category includes alternative ingredients like tubers (e.g., potato flour) and pseudo-cereals (e.g., quinoa flour). While this segment is smaller, it is growing due to the rising interest in alternative and innovative food ingredients. The use of non-cereal and non-legume sources is driven by trends in health and wellness, such as the demand for gluten-free, organic, and nutrient-dense flour options.

Stringent Regulatory Standards: The global enriched flour market is heavily influenced by stringent regulatory standards designed to ensure product safety, quality, and nutritional value. These regulations are enforced by national and international agencies, such as the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A), the European Food Safety Authority (EFSA), and the Food and Agriculture Organization (FAO). These agencies establish comprehensive guidelines for the fortification of flour, which includes specific requirements for the types and quantities of nutrients to be added. For instance, regulations often mandate the addition of essential vitamins and minerals like iron, folic acid, and B vitamins to combat nutritional deficiencies and improve public health outcomes. Compliance with these standards ensures that enriched flour products meet the nutritional needs of consumers while maintaining safety and efficacy.
In addition to nutritional fortification requirements, regulatory standards also address the safety and quality of enriched flour through rigorous testing and certification processes. Manufacturers are required to follow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P) and adhere to safety protocols that cover all stages of production, from raw material sourcing to final product testing. These practices help prevent contamination, ensure product consistency, and maintain high quality. Regulatory bodies may also conduct regular inspections and audits to verify compliance with these standards. This regulatory oversight helps protect consumers from potential risks associated with flour consumption, such as contamination or substandard nutritional content.
